Flashback Friday {two}

In the second post of this series we have two pictures of my late grandfather, Rev. Jerry Franklin Presley, while he served our country in Korea.  I love the worn tape on the edges.  I imagine my grandmother receiving these photos in the mail and taping them up as she waited for him to return.   Interestingly enough, Presley was a typist for the U.S. Army.  I’m not sure what the duties of a typist were (please enlighten me)… but I’m pretty positive they didn’t include posing on “Colonel’s Jeep” in your cockeyed cap or doing push-ups in your sandals.  It almost paints a picture of a rule breaker, far from the man I remember, the pastor.  I love that.

Flashback Friday {one}

Our grandparents had leather bound albums filled with faded black and white photos.  We store ours on Facebook, Twitter and Tumblr.  Because no matter your age, race, gender, most everyone loves looking at pictures.   So, every Friday I will be posting some of my favorite vintage photographs and why I love them.  Hopefully these posts will prompt you to print some of your photographs to ensure they make it into the hands of future generations and don't die on your desktop! 

This is a picture of my grandparents, Herman Jasper and Barbara Sue to be exact, on their wedding day in 1961.  My grandmother was happy that day, explaining that her facial expression was due to the fact she thought her parents were about to snatch her out of the church, not entirely thrilled about the union (don't worry, Herman grew on them).  I love her style here.  Look at that headpiece and the gloves, and those earrings.  You can’t tell but that dress is the sweetest shade of baby blue.  And my grandfather, my sweet papaw, with the Elvis pompadour (the hairstyle he still rocks, but now in a striking shade of silver). Aside from the fashion, the worn wood floors, the felt attendance banner, what I love the most about this picture is that I can look at it and see features of my mom, my uncles, my cousins, myself.
